Drafter

Pronunciation: /ˈdræftər/

Drafter (noun)

  1. A person who writes the first version of a legal document for others to review.
  2. A person who makes detailed drawings or plans, often for buildings or machines.
  3. A person who prepares an early version of a text, report, or document.

Examples

  • The drafter prepared the contract for both sides.
  • A drafter reviews clauses to reduce legal risk.
